Afërdita Dreshaj
Albanian-American singer and model (born 1986) From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ia
Afërdita Dreshaj (Albanian: [afəɾˈdita drɛˈʃaj]; born 19 July 1986) is an Albanian-American singer, model and beauty pageant titleholder who was crowned as Miss Universe Kosovo 2011. Dreshaj represented the nation at the Miss Universe 2011 pageant and finished among the top 16.

Life and career
1986–2011: Early life and Miss Universe Kosovo
Afërdita Dreshaj was born on 19 July 1986 into an Albanian family in the city of Titograd, Yugoslavia (present-day Podgorica, Montenegro).[1] In January 2011, Dreshaj was crowned as Miss Universe Kosovo and the nation's representative at the Miss Universe 2011 pageant.[2][3] Held in São Paulo, Brazil, Dreshaj advanced from a total of 89 contestants into semi-finals of Miss Universe 2011 finishing among the top 16.
Personal life
She began her career as a model at age 17, upon being discovered by a photographer. She was previously engaged to Albanian singer Shpat Kasapi. Dreshaj currently lives in the U.S., with her husband, the Czech ice hockey defenseman Jakub Kindl. In March 2021, she gave birth to their son.
